Children of Zodiarcs is a captivating, story-driven tactical RPG game developed by Cardboard Utopia and published by Square Enix. The game is set in the fantasy realm of Lumus, a world divided by social inequality, with some enjoying affluence, while others suffer in poverty. The player takes control of Nahmi and a group of fellow outcasts who have been wronged by the nobles' greed. Through strategic gaming, the team aims to bring an end to the Lords' and Ladies' unquenchable thirst for profit.
One of the most exciting features of Children of Zodiarcs is its new combat system, which employs a deck of cards and dice. The gameplay is centered around the use of cards, which allow players to select different abilities that suit their gaming style. The game's dice system determines how much damage a player can inflict or how much health can be restored. Therefore, the success of a player in battle depends on how well they strategize with the available cards and dice. The engaging gameplay makes for an immersive gaming experience that players are sure to enjoy. The game's story is entrancing, as it tackles themes of inequality, social justice, and corruption. The player controls Nahmi, a young girl who leads a group of outcasts from the slums after being forced out of their homes by the aristocrats. As they traverse Lumus, the narrative reveals the oppressed state of the slums and the extent of the nobles' abuse of power. Nahmi and her team's struggle against the corrupt rulers sets the stage for a storyline that is sure to grip players from the beginning to the end of the game.

If you do not have a Steam account, you will need to download the client from the official website, install it and then create your account. Once you are logged into your account, click on "Add game" in the bottom left corner and then on "Activate product on Steam". After a few clicks on "Next", you can finally enter your CD key, the game will automatically be added to your library and the download will begin.
